Overview
It was to be her greatest love and a romance that would endure the test of time.
Filled with joys, world travels and countless shared celebrations of life, it eclipsed all her previous relationships. Yet, it was an improbable one, for Fred was an "occasional man" who remained so for the duration of their long and passionate affair.
Whether hiking the mountains of British Columbia, sailing the waters of the Caribbean, skiing the wilds of northern Minnesota or trekking the savannas of Africa, theirs was truly a moveable feast-one that was rich and deeply fulfilling, but not without obstacles.
With candor, humor and grace, Shirley White Pearl shares her remarkable love story, inviting each of us to trust our instincts, pursue our dreams, and most importantly, to remain young at heart and remains present for every moment of life's journey.

About the Author
Dr. Pearl served as educational director of the childrens' unit at Independence Mental Health Hospital in Independence, Iowa. She later worked with the St. Paul Public Schools to develop and administer programs for children with behavior problems.
With coauthor Don Challman, Dr. Pearl published a referenced instructional text, Managing Disruptive Behavior in the Elementary School. She resides in St. Paul, Minnesota where she remains actively engaged in writing and life.
